Tricia Walsh Smith is the self-proclaimed "Divorce Queen
of YouTube." Her father was in the Royal Air Force, and Walsh starred in some
British TV comedies and plays (as well as over five hundred commercials). She
also dabbled in being a playwright. Most notably, though, Walsh-Smith married
Philip J. Smith in 1999: Smith is the now 74-year-old President of the Shubert
Organization, the largest theater owner on Broadway.
Tricia, 49, has gone on
The Heyman Hustle looking for some public support for her upcoming divorce case,
which she has made YouTube-public, even going so far as to make a video in which
she called her soon-to-be-ex's assistant and asked what she should do with his
Viagra and porn collection. DivorceMag.com is
just one of many media outlets that wince at Tricia's personal smear crusade,
saying the British playwright and former actor "sunk divorce tactics to a new low...when
she posted a home-made video on YouTube featuring herself trashing her husband."

Yet Walsh-Smith sees herself as a "warrior" and
a women's cause. And she wonders why other "power women" aren't rushing to back
her up.
